We investigate the impact of laser phase noise (LPN) on the DFT-spread CO-OFDM system. The experiment shows that DFT-spread CO-OFDM is more sensitive to LPN than conventional CO-OFDM. This is because DFT-spread COOFDM suffers higher inter-carrier interference (ICI) caused by LPN. We also observed that if the number of sub-bands is increased then the ICI due to LPN is increased as well. The bit-error-ratio (BER) is improved by applying the noniterative interpolation based partial ICI compensation method to DFT-spread CO-OFDM.
